Severstal issues 2008 production results

The Russian steel producer Severstal has issued its production results for the financial year 2008. The figures include the consolidated production data (net of intercompany sales) of all Russia-based and overseas facilities of Severstal.

According to the company release, in 2008 Severstal produced 19.2 million metric tons of crude steel - up ten percent, 1.5 million metric tons of coking coal concentrate - down 36 percent, 173,946 metric tons of coking coal - down 25 percent, 4.68 million metric tons of iron ore - up nine percent (including a one percent increase in iron ore pellet production to 4.2 million metric tons), all compared to 2007.

In addition, in 2008 Severstal saw a 20 percent increase in its semi-finished steel products output to 2.18 million metric tons and an eight percent rise in its rolled steel products output to 14.3 million metric tons. Moreover, in 2008 the company produced 6.3 million metric tons of hot rolled strips and plates - up seven percent, 2.367 million metric tons of cold rolled sheet - up 24 percent, 1.97 million metric tons of galvanized and other metallic coated sheet - up 34 percent, 236,914 metric tons of color coated sheet - up three percent, and 3.12 million metric tons of long products - down nine percent, all compared to 2007.
